Brummett was hurting but she was also smiling because she knew this hurt would go away as long as she was diligent about her physical therapy. Before surgery, she said, the knee she was born with hurt so badly she couldn't get out of bed. Brummett said she was delighted with the treatment she'd been getting at Cape Fear Valley. "I haven't had one bad person here," she said. Swilley said he also had a great experience at Cape Fear Valley – which wasn't a surprise to him aer the open- heart surgery he'd had at the hospital two years before. "One thing I noticed this time," he said: "Once they got me up to the room before surgery that morning, I saw it was full of people doing surgical stuff. Everyone in that room knew what their job was, they were all busy and they were doing it. But they must have asked me 20 times what my name was and why I was there. ey were double-checking and they were explaining things to make sure I knew what was going on. I was amazed." Swilley said the experience filled him with confidence and optimism. Even when he woke up in serious pain as a result of the surgery, that was no surprise; he'd known that would be the case and knew that, unlike his original knee, this one would start feeling better if he worked at it. Seven weeks aer surgery and aer determined therapy, Swilley was walking around.easily and predicting he'd be back playing golf and riding his motorcycle within a couple of weeks or so.
